

Centrally and conveniently located in the heart of the Midwest and Iowa, Ames is known for its healthy, stable economy, flourishing cultural environment, and the world-renowned Iowa State University.
Designated as a "Five-Star Quality of Life Metro" by Expansion Management Magazine, Ames is an attractive location for new businesses to locate and for existing businesses to expand. World class companies including 3M, Barilla, Becker Underwood, Boehringer Ingelheim, Hach, Sauer-Danfoss, Syngenta, and many others are located in Ames.
The City of Ames achieved the second highest grades for quality in ten areas in a new book, The New Rating Guide to Life in America's Small Cities. Ames ranked 2nd out of 189 cities that qualify in the following areas: climate/environment, diversions, economics, education, community assets, health care, public safety, transportation, and urban proximity.
Ames was also selected as one of top 20 Best Places to Live and Work by Employment Review magazine and BestJobsUSA.com. Each year Employment Review compiles data on more than 300 cities across the country. Read more about the national rankings and recognitions Ames has received...
